Sadržaj:
Video: Bare Minimum Raspberry Pi Torrent Machine Tutorial: 4 koraka (sa slikama)
2025 Autor: John Day | [email protected]. Zadnja izmjena: 2025-01-13 06:57
Hai ljudi.
Torrenting je uvijek spasitelj života i nadati se da bez veze povezani Raspberry Pi koji to radi za vas može biti zaista nevjerojatno. Pomoću ovog vodiča pomoći ću vam svima da napravite Torrent mašinu s Pi -om koja može raditi bez glave, a možete koristiti naš Android telefon za kontrolu i nadgledanje. Ova stvar može biti prilično korisna ako morate ostaviti preuzimanje preko noći ili kada niste kod kuće. Ova stvar će biti od velike pomoći.
Kao što sam rekao, ovo je minimalni vodič i uključio sam samo one korake u suštini za postavljanje stvari i njeno pokretanje. Zadržao sam referentne veze koje sam pokušao tijekom eksperimentiranja u slučaju da želite sve učiniti.
Koristit ćemo FTP za premještanje datoteka između RPi -a i vašeg telefona, a mi ćemo kontrolirati vašu Torrrent mašinu preko SSH -a. Nadam se da ste upoznati s uslovima. Ako nije, pogledajte bilo koji RPi vodič za početnike. Osećate se leno zbog toga, ne brinite. Zapisao sam sve bitne stvari i vi ćete prilično razumeti ako razumete jezik računara. Sretno stvaranje.
Prije svega pretpostavljam da imate
- SSH omogućen u vašim RPi
- Vaš telefon i RPi su povezani preko iste lokalne mreže (tj. Na isti usmjerivač)
- Znate IP adresu vašeg RPi -a. - Ako to ne učinite, pažljivo proučite priručnik za usmjerivače jer će imati informacije o tome kako ga pronaći. Provjerite ima li nešto poput DHCP ili LAN statike.
Radićemo stvari na sledeći način. ako ste već dovršili neki od ovih koraka, slobodno preskočite naprijed.
- Povežite telefon i RPi putem SSH -a
- Omogućite FTP u RPi i pokušajte prenijeti neke datoteke putem njega.
- Instaliranje Deluge Daemona na vaš RPi i njegovo konfiguriranje.
- pokrenite Torrenting
:)
Podsjetnik: Preuzimanje uz pomoć Torrenta nije zločin, ali njegovo korištenje za preuzimanje materijala zaštićenog autorskim pravima veliki je zločin i u očima zakona i društva. to je kradljivac.
Korak 1: Povezivanje Android telefona na RPi putem SSH -a
Budući da je SSH omogućen, pruža nam sjajan prozor za rješavanje stvari. i sa ovim stvarima. Možete doslovno sve učiniti putem telefona na svoj RPi putem SSH -a
Prvo moramo instalirati dobar SSH klijent na vaš telefon.
Više volim Connect Bot. A, ima prilično čisto sučelje i s njim je dobro raditi.
Samo ga instalirajte s Google Playa
play.google.com/store/apps/details?id=org.connectbot
ako umjesto toga želite koristiti svoj računar, pomoću PUTTY možete uspostaviti SSH vezu.
PUTTY:
Nakon što instalirate Connect Bot. Dočekat će vas otvoreni ekran. Dodajte novu vezu sa svojim podacima, poput adrese domaćina (IP adresa vašeg RPi); korisničko ime itd. Potrebno je samo unijeti sljedeće. sve ostalo može ići sa zadanim vrijednostima s kojima dolazi.
- Korisničko ime, koje je prema zadanim postavkama "pi"
- Host, koja je IP adresa vašeg Pi.
To je to. Od vas će biti zatraženo da nastavite vezu nakon potvrde vjerodajnica. i sada ćete biti upitani za lozinku. Zadana lozinka je "malina"
Čestitamo, sada ste povezani. možete koristiti bash kodove za kontrolu svog Pi -a.
Postavio sam zaslone koji se pojavljuju kroz ovaj proces tako da možete vidjeti kako to izgleda.
Korak 2: Postavljanje FTP -a
Pi dolazi sa vlastitim sfotware-om za FTP, ali ipak moramo instalirati PURE-FTPd kako bismo potpuno iskoristili komunikaciju.
otvorite Connect Bot i povežite se na svoj Pi.
Enter
sudo apt-get install pure-ftpd
Ovo će instalirati PURE-FTPd na vaš Pi. Samo instaliranje pomoći će vam da otvorite ftp portal. I vaše cijele datoteke bit će dostupne svima na sasme mreži. ako ste sigurnosno osviješten korisnik ili nešto ugodno uputite na bello vezu, wgere sam pronašao ove podatke.
www.raspberrypi.org/documentation/remote-access/ftp.md
Kada završite s konfiguriranjem FTP -a, dozvolite prijenos nekih datoteka.
ES File Explorer bio bi odlična opcija za prijenos datoteka za sve vrste veza jer vam omogućuju pristup datotekama iz različitih izvora, uključujući FTP.
Samo pristupite opcijama i odaberite FTP. dodajte novu vezu klikom na gumb u donjem desnom kutu. Odaberi FTP. Navedite sljedeće podatke
- Server: IP adresa vašeg PI
- Način rada: pasivan
- Korisničko ime: vaše korisničko ime za PI, prema zadanim postavkama njegovo je "PI".
- Lozinka: vaša lozinka. njegova "malina" prema zadanim postavkama
Ostatak ostavite na zadane vrijednosti i kliknite U redu. Uspostavljanje veze će potrajati neko vrijeme.
Sada možete prenositi datoteke između Pi i Phone dok interno mijenjate datoteke na telefonu. Samo kopirajte s jednog mjesta i zalijepite ga na drugo mjesto.
Molimo vas da pogledate snimke ekrana kako biste stekli bolju sliku.
Korak 3: Postavljanje Potopa
Deluge je Torusov klijent za Linus. To je zapravo -računarski program koji radi kao pozadinski proces - potpuno bez glave. Jedini način komunikacije s njim je putem terminala. u ovom koraku ćemo instalirati 4 programa.
- Potop
- Deluge-Console: koristi se za komunikaciju s Delugeom preko terminala
- Deluge-Web: koristi se za povezivanje na Deluge putem web sučelja
- Mako: galerija predložaka za Python koja je potrebna web stranici Deluge
Povežite se na svoj Pi putem Connect Bot / SSH. Koristit ću terminal umjesto Connect Bota kao kompaktnog uređaja, a možete ih i upisati na svoj Pi terminal.
Instalirajte Deluge
potop je glavna komponenta. da biste ga doveli do vašeg Pi -a, unesite svoj SSH terminal, sudo apt-get install deluged
Ovo će preuzeti i instalirati Deluge. Možda ćete biti unaprijeđeni da potvrdite svoju instalaciju između. kad se stvar instalira. gotovi smo. Samo moramo prvi put pokrenuti program tako da se sve potrebne konfiguracijske datoteke same stvore. Ako ste zaista svjesni kako izvršiti konfiguraciju, pogledajte moju referentnu vezu na kraju ove stranice.
poplavljen
sudo pkill poplavljeno
Ovo bi nam moglo pokazati grešku. Zasad ih ignorirajte.
Instaliranje Deluge-Console
Konzola će nam pomoći da se povežemo s Delugeom i kontroliramo ga putem terminala / SSH -a. Za instalaciju unesite ovo na terminal / SSH konzolu.
sudo apt-get install deluge-console
to je to. sačekajte da se instalacija dovrši.
Instaliranje Mako-a i Deluge-weba
Unesite sljedeće naredbe u terminal. koji će instalirati Mako i Deluge-web
sudo apt-get install python-mako
sudo apt-get install deluge-web
Sada smo u potpunosti instalirali sve potrebne datoteke. moramo ponovo pokrenuti Deluge-web kako bismo ovo pokrenuli. unesite sljedeće.
sudo pkill deluge-web
Gledajući u Boot
Moramo postaviti sve ove za pokretanje pri pokretanju kako bi sve usluge bile dostupne od trenutka kada sistem zaživi. za to moramo navesti direktorij Deluge i Deluge-web u datoteci za pokretanje
etc/rc.local
moramo ga otvoriti u nano editoru, kako bismo ga uredili u terminalu. za otvaranje datoteke u nano enter
sudo nano /etc/rc.local
kada se datoteka otvori u nano, unesite ovo do dna -samo prije "izlaza 0" datoteke.
# Pokreni Deluge pri pokretanju:
sudo -u pi/usr/bin/python/usr/bin/poplavljeno
sudo -u pi/usr/bin/python/usr/bin/deluge -web
izlaz 0
pritisnite Ctrl+X za spremanje i izlaz iz datoteke. Connect Bot ima kontrolno dugme iznad normalne tastature u tu svrhu.
Sačuvajte promene. Pritisnite ENTER za izlaz iz nano nakon spremanja.
pa smo završili s postavljanjem našeg sistema. sada moramo ponovo pokrenuti naš Pi da bi promjene stupile na snagu.
za ponovno pokretanje unesite sljedeće
sudo reboot
tako smo završili s konfiguracijskim dijelom.
Daljnje čitanje:
Korak 4: Dodavanje torrent -a za preuzimanje
Preuzmite torrent datoteku na svoj telefon i kopirajte je na svoj PI. po mogućnosti za bilo koji
- Desktop
- Preuzimanja
- Dokumenti
Uđite u Deluge konzolu unosom
potopna konzola
sada se konzola otvara. svoj torrent možete dodati unosom
dodajte putanju / ime datoteke.torrent
molimo vas da ispravno unesete putanju i naziv datoteke i da razlikuju velika i mala slova. izbjegavajte razmak u nazivima datoteka jer mogu dovesti do zabune.
info
Ovo će prikazati trenutni status navedenih torrenta. brzina preuzimanja, ETA i sve takve informacije.
pogledajte ovaj video u kojem sam objasnio kako dodati torrent datoteku sa svog Android telefona i nadzirati je pomoću webUI -ja.
www.youtube.com/embed/soxAu0sSqbY
To je to, završili smo vodič. Zabavite se Sretan Torrenting.